Sam Sparacio returns to German label Monkey League Records with Fall In Your Eyes, a release that explores the deeper and more atmospheric side of progressive house. Built around an enveloping bassline and hypnotic rhythms, the track develops with patience, allowing its elements to evolve naturally rather than relying on immediate impact. Warm textures and melodic layers gradually emerge across the arrangement, adding emotional depth while keeping the groove firmly at the centre of the production.

The vocal elements are treated with restraint, appearing almost as distant or ghostly textures that expand the track’s sense of space and contribute to its immersive character. Rather than dominating the arrangement, they become another subtle layer within a carefully balanced sonic landscape.

The progression of Fall In Your Eyes is driven by small variations and gradual shifts, maintaining movement without resorting to overly obvious changes. Sparacio demonstrates a considered balance between melody, texture and rhythm, delivering a polished production that retains its functional character for the dancefloor.

This approach allows the track to work across different settings, from intimate listening environments to deeper club sessions where the music is given room to breathe and develop at its own pace. It is a sound focused on atmosphere and detail, with the groove providing a constant foundation throughout.
